Aztec is a decentralized Layer 2 blockchain built on Ethereum that enables programmable confidentiality for smart contracts and transactions. Designed as a zkRollup, it provides end-to-end privacy for balances, applications, and on-chain interactions. Aztec features a hybrid execution model combining private local execution with public on-chain functions, supported by Noir, a dedicated language for building zero-knowledge applications.

TFUEL is the second token on the Theta blockchain that serves as the utility token in decentralized video and data delivery, it also acts as a gas token. It is used to power all operations on the Theta blockchain, like payments to relayers for sharing a video stream, for deploying and interacting with smart contracts, and as fees associated with transacting NTFs and DeFi applications.
